When the air source from the inlet air port, the stem drives the disc downward and the valve closes. When the air source from the bottom air inlet into the words, the stem drive valve plate upward movement, the valve open. A spring is loaded between the disc and the seat. The spring spring force always makes the disc press against the seat to ensure the tightness of the valve, and allows the disc to move vertically up and down, which helps to compensate for the thermal expansion and contraction of the valve parts, and can overcome the influence of any backpressure change on the seal and prevent the particle media from entering between the two sealing surfaces.
In the process of opening and closing, the valve plate can produce rotation, making the sealing surface between the grinding, polishing effect, and due to the valve body eccentric to the channel, when opening discharge material, there will be vortex, formed material vortex will clean the valve cavity.
All these characteristics make this valve has an extremely long service life, providing a reliable guarantee for the safe operation of your system.
Technical parameters
Nominal size: dn40-350
Nominal pressure 1.0 -- 1.6MPa
Working pressure of pneumatic actuator: 0.4~ 0.6mpa
Applicable temperature ¡Ü200¡æ (other high temperature resistant type can withstand 400¡æ high temperature)
Applicable medium: fly ash, dry dust, gas, water, etc
Scope of application: dry ash system of thermal power plant, discharge conveying of warehouse pump.
Chemical industry, metallurgy, papermaking, pharmaceutical and other industries in bulk material transport system.
